Not Installing Your Dishwasher Correctly Can Result In a Mountain of Troubles


Not just can installing a dishwashing machine properly void your guarantee, yet it can also produce a mess. If you do not install the supply line appropriately, you could deal with leaks-- or also worse, a flood. You may lik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also quickly with your pipelines and also causes loud shaking audios. If you inaccurately install your dish washer to the garbage disposal, you might observe poignant smells or have deposit on your recipes.

Setting Up a Dishwasher Calls For a Variety of Tools


If you do not have a range of devices on hand, you may need to make a journey to Lowe's or Residence Depot. To set up a dishwashing machine, you need the complying with devices: pliers, a flexible w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, as well as opening saws.

A Plumber Can Inspect the Supply Lines


A supply line, especially a dishwasher connector, links the dish washer to a water resource. If you buy a new supply line, a plumber can guarantee that the line works with both your dishwasher and water source. An expert plumber can check it to make sure that it's in great condition as well as does not have any leaks if you decide to make use of an existing supply line.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ION


If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per.
